Exploring Bo-Kaap: Colorful Culture and History

Cape Town: Bo-Kaap, Table Mountain, and Groot Constantia - Exploring Bo-Kaap: Colorful Culture and History

Your day begins in Bo-Kaap, a neighborhood famous for its brightly painted houses, cobblestone streets, and deep-rooted Cape Malay heritage. A guided walk with an expert ensures you learn about the area’s fascinating past, from its origins to its significance today. The tour likely includes stops at the Bo-Kaap Museum, which offers insights into the community’s history and cultural practices.

The colorful facades aren’t just Instagram-worthy—they tell stories of resilience and cultural pride. Guides often share stories behind the vibrant paint jobs, which started as a way for residents to express their identity and brighten up their streets. Expect to hear about the Cape Malay community’s traditions, cuisine, and how they’ve influenced Cape Town’s multicultural fabric.

Ascending Table Mountain: An Iconic Experience

Cape Town: Bo-Kaap, Table Mountain, and Groot Constantia - Ascending Table Mountain: An Iconic Experience

A highlight of this tour is the cable car ride up Table Mountain. This isn’t just a fun ascent; it’s a chance to see Cape Town from above, with 360-degree views stretching across the city, ocean, and surrounding mountains. The cable car has a rotating floor, so everyone gets a good look at the panoramic vistas.

Once on top, you have time to explore the various viewpoints, take photos, or enjoy a leisurely walk along the mountain’s pathways. The landscape varies from rugged cliffs to lush patches, offering fantastic opportunities for scenic shots and appreciating the natural beauty of the area.

A note from visitors: check the cableway’s status early in the morning, as weather conditions can lead to closures. It’s a popular attraction, so lines aren’t unusual during peak times, but your guide helps streamline the process.

Kirstenbosch Botanical Gardens: A Serene Detour (Own Expense)

Cape Town: Bo-Kaap, Table Mountain, and Groot Constantia - Kirstenbosch Botanical Gardens: A Serene Detour (Own Expense)

While not included in the tour price, Kirstenbosch is often recommended as a must-see botanical garden that showcases South Africa’s indigenous flora. Located on the eastern slopes of Table Mountain, it offers a peaceful space with carefully curated plant displays and walking trails. You might find it worth visiting if you’re a plant enthusiast or seeking a quiet break during your day.

The entrance fee is R220 per adult, and many visitors feel it’s a worthwhile addition, especially if you’re interested in native flora or seeking a relaxed stroll amid nature. The gardens are renowned worldwide and often appear on “best botanical gardens” lists.

Wine Tasting at Groot Constantia

Cape Town: Bo-Kaap, Table Mountain, and Groot Constantia - Wine Tasting at Groot Constantia

The final stop of the day takes you to Groot Constantia, South Africa’s oldest wine estate, established in 1685. The estate’s historic buildings and scenic vineyards set a picturesque scene for wine tasting. Here, a guided tour of the cellar gives insight into the estate’s long history and wine-making process.

Guests rave about the exquisite wines, especially the estate’s signature red blends and dessert wines. Tasting several varieties allows you to appreciate the craftsmanship behind each bottle. Many reviews mention how friendly and knowledgeable the staff are, making the experience both educational and delicious.

The estate’s architecture, with Cape Dutch influences, complements the experience, offering great photo opportunities. You’ll also stroll through the lush vineyards, learning about the estate’s history and the local wine industry.
